Este tour es una gran oportunidad para explorar Cape Coast, la antigua capital de Gold Coast (ahora Ghana) en un día. Puedes caminar sobre los puentes de dosel más largos y altos de Ghana en el Parque Nacional Kakum, que es una visita obligada para todos los buscadores de aventuras. La trata transatlántica de esclavos es una gran parte de nuestra historia como africanos y afroamericanos en la diáspora. Este tour es la mejor manera de visitar las cámaras donde se mantuvieron nuestros antepasados antes de ser enviados a trabajar en las plantaciones en el extranjero.

Esta es la primera parada oficial durante la gira en Cape Coast. Nos detendremos aquí para tomar un desayuno buffet antes de continuar el viaje hacia el Parque Nacional Kakum.
Uno de los parques nacionales más grandes de Ghana donde caminarás sobre los puentes de dosel más largos que cuelgan sobre los árboles del bosque. Hay 7 puentes de dosel en este parque. Es la primera parada importante de esta gira.
Hans Cottage en Cape Coast alberga un estanque de cocodrilos, una de las principales atracciones del parque. Observará cocodrilos de cerca con la guía de guías experimentados, lo que lo convierte en una experiencia educativa y emocionante.
Una visita guiada al castillo de Cape Coast, que solía ser el último lugar donde se ponía a las personas esclavizadas antes de embarcarlas para transportarlas a través del océano Atlántico.
Después de un largo día explorando Cape Coast, nos detendremos en Lemon Beach Resort en Elmina para almorzar y tomar algo antes de regresar a Accra.
